Elvis Babbit investigates the strange circumstances of her mother's death and finds comfort, if not answers, in the people (and animals) of Freedom, Alabama.
2009
2001
2003
1969
1970
2011
2005
1968
1982
1997
1983
1989
2022
2024
1994
2020
2017
1999
2004